  • Where/When: 7:30 p.m. Saturday, March 26, at the .
  • Why Go: Ever wonder what life was like in Germany before the Nazi era? Life Is A Cabaret aims to transport you back to that pre-war Weimar period through powerful music and dance. The performance features the Seattle Men’s Chorus with special guests The Love Markets featuring Angie Louise and Nick Garrison, as well as the Spectrum Dance Theater. 
  • Pricing: Tickets range from $25 - $30, $15 for youths.

  • Where/When: 2:00 p.m. Sunday, March 27, at Benaroya Hall in Seattle.
  • Why Go: This concert is jam-packed with local talent. Carmina Burana will feature volcalists and musicians from the Kirkland Choral Society, the Cantaré Vocal Ensemble, the Bellevue Chamber Chorus and the Sammamish Symphony Orchestra. That's a 170-voice performance all taking place in  Seattle’s acclaimed Benaroya Hall.
  • Cost: You can buy tickets in advance for $25 from KirklandChoralSociety.org or $30 at the door. Sell-out risk is high.
